Originální abstrakt
A three-dimensional model of F-R patterns was constructed by means of stereophotogrammetry in the scanning electron microscope and the basic geometrical rules of F-R formation were identified. The theoretical analysis revealed that the F-R initiates by elementary mode I branches of semi-elliptical surface cracks growing under mixed-mode II + III as a result of the synergy effect. The fact that F-R patterns are usually not observed in the low-cycle fatigue region is also explained.
